Description

The Oil and Fat Processing Central Control Operator works in the central control room of an oil and fat manufacturing plant, using distributed control systems (DCS) and PLCs to monitor and control operations in real time. They verify process data such as temperature, pressure, and flow rate, and promptly adjust any deviations from set values to maintain product quality and ensure safe equipment operation. In the event of abnormalities, they handle alarms and emergency shutdown operations, and collaborate with relevant departments to support cause analysis and recovery work. They also prepare operation logs and daily reports, attend regular inspections, and review and propose improvements to work procedures.

Future Outlook

Supported by steady demand for raw materials in food products and cosmetics, stable job openings are expected. While automation and remote monitoring technologies using IoT and AI are advancing, demand for personnel skilled in complex process control and troubleshooting is expected to increase.

Career Path

Oil and Fat Processing Operator (Field Operator) → Central Control Monitor → Shift Leader / Group Leader → Operations Management Supervisor → Plant Engineer
